▎Unable to speak, they are more afraid than you are

Often parents are anxious while the child keeps their mouth tightly shut.

Despite racking your brain to get the child to open their "precious mouth," they remain unmoved.

"Oh my god! My child is so rude!" — Is that what you think?

Actually, it's just like how adults occasionally "read but don't reply."

They just don't know how to say it; they have already rehearsed the dialogue in their minds countless times.

Children may miss many social opportunities due to introversion, or even be mistaken for being arrogant or indifferent.

Parents should listen carefully to their child's inner voice and try to help them take the first step in socializing.

▎Is the child's fear of speaking the parents' fault?

Some silent children always seem unhappy, which has a lot to do with the family atmosphere.

"You're always so sloppy," "You're so lazy," "You're such an idiot."

If parents often criticize their children like this without understanding the reasons behind their mistakes,

it will wear down their self-esteem and self-confidence over time, making them unwilling to socialize with classmates.

Have you ever mindlessly applied these "negative labels" to your child?

▎Your child needs to be weaned — overcoming dependence

Sometimes a child's silence is not due to introversion or shyness, but a lack of independence.

At home, parents are always worried the child won't do things well, so they do everything for them.

Over time, the child develops a dependency and cannot take the initiative to talk to classmates at school.

Start with small things in life and let the child learn to "do it themselves."

Asking questions themselves, buying things themselves—from then on, socializing will no longer be difficult!
